Molas

Located in: Far East >> Indonesia >> Manado  
The steel-hulled Dutch merchant ship that sunk in 1942, lies at a depth of 35m-40m on a sandy slope. The ships open hull is easily accessible for divers. The wreck has become the habitat for grouper, trevallies, crocodile fish, wrasse and schools of surgeon and unicorn fish besides beautiful soft corals decorating the deck and railings.
